AI Collaboration: Multi-Agent Strategies for Tackling Challenges
Recent advances in artificial intelligence (AI) have paved the way for innovative methods to address increasingly complex problems. Among these, collaborative AI, particularly utilizing multi-agent systems, has emerged as a promising paradigm. Multi-agent systems comprise autonomous agents that interact and cooperate to achieve common goals. By leveraging the collective intelligence of multiple agents, this approach can tackle problems that are beyond the scope of any single agent.
In multi-agent systems, each agent possesses its own set of perceptions, allowing for a diverse range of perspectives and problem-solving strategies. Agents can communicate with each other, cooperate on tasks, and adapt their behavior based on the actions of other agents. This dynamic and interactive nature enables multi-agent systems to effectively resolve complex problems that require flexibility.
- Illustrations of multi-agent applications include:
- Robotics: Controlling multiple robots for tasks such as exploration, search and rescue, or manufacturing.
- Traffic Management: Optimizing traffic flow in urban environments by controlling the behavior of individual vehicles.
- Financial Modeling: Analyzing market trends and making predictions based on the collective insights of multiple agents.
Multi-agent solutions offer a powerful framework for tackling complex issues in diverse domains. As AI research progresses, we can expect to see even more innovative applications of collaborative AI that transform the way we address problems facing society.
